Motorized Shutter Repair in Denver County, CO
Motorized shutter repair services focus on restoring the functionality of automated window and door shutters that are operated by electrical motors. These services typically cover a range of projects including fixing malfunctioning motors, replacing damaged or worn components, realigning shutters for smooth operation, and addressing issues with remote controls or wiring systems. Homeowners often seek these repairs when their motorized shutters become stuck, move slowly, make unusual noises, or fail to respond to control devices, ensuring their property remains secure, energy-efficient, and aesthetically pleasing.
Before requesting motorized shutter repair, property owners usually want to understand the scope of the service, including whether the repair covers the specific type of shutter installed, such as rolling, sectional, or panel shutters. It’s also helpful to know if the service can diagnose underlying electrical or mechanical problems and provide solutions that restore reliable operation. Clarifying the condition of existing components and whether parts need replacement can help homeowners make informed decisions about the repair process and any potential upgrades to improve durability and performance.

Motorized Shutter Repair Questions
What causes motorized shutters to stop working? Common issues include electrical problems, damaged motors, or misaligned tracks that prevent proper operation.
How are motorized shutters repaired? Repairs typically involve diagnosing the malfunction, replacing faulty components, and ensuring the system is properly calibrated for smooth movement.
Can damaged shutters be restored to full function? Yes, many issues such as motor failures or track obstructions can be repaired to restore proper operation of the shutters.
What maintenance helps prevent motorized shutter problems? Regular cleaning, checking for obstructions, and inspecting electrical connections can help maintain smooth functioning and prevent breakdowns.
